Turn Sustainability into a Business Advantage

In the 2026 business landscape, sustainability is no longer a “nice to have” — it is a core driver of cost control, resilience, competitiveness, and compliance for SMEs. Rising energy prices, customer expectations, and regulatory pressures mean businesses must act now.

This Sustainability Insights Workshop provides a clear, practical route to understanding sustainability in the SMEs context, data driven techniques to improve sustainability, and identifying realistic actions that deliver measurable business benefits — without adding unnecessary complexity or cost.

Why Attend?

Sustainability isn’t just about doing the right thing — it’s about running a smarter business. Evidence shows that SMEs actively improving their sustainability performance benefit from:

  • 10–30% reductions in energy and resource costs through efficiency measures
  • Improved access to contracts and supply chains where sustainability credentials are now a requirement
  • Stronger risk management against future regulation, price volatility, and supply disruption
  • Enhanced reputation and customer trust, supporting long-term growth
